The SSA Features Innovative New Mattress Models At The Summer Market
The Specialty Sleep Association is welcoming a number of new bedding companies to its Sleep Pavilion at the summer Las Vegas Market. The showroom will feature an array of innovative mattress technologies and bedding programs.
Beli Plast
Beli Plast is a US-based company specializing in global sourcing with an entrepreneurship spirit. With a strong network of business partners and manufacturers in the home furnishing industry throughout Turkey and South East Europe, the company offers proven production capabilities and capacities. At the Las Vegas Market, Beli Plast will showcase the innovative HoST, a Honeycomb Support Technology material. Developed at MIT, it is made of engineered cellulose fibers cut and glued in an optimized way to form a material that is light, flexible, compressible and incredibly strong. HoST has been successfully used as the core material in sofas, modular sofas and bed bases through the brand Elephant in a Box. Making the furniture easy to set up, easy to move, designed to last a lifetime and 100% biodegradable. This patented technology allows manufacturers to increase productivity (faster production, less space, labor and components) and decrease shipping and storage costs, while staying aligned to ESG goals.

English Royal Mattress
English Royal Mattress is making its US debut with its two-sided “English” type mattress. Believing that memory foams, synthetic fibers and latex can cause overheating and deteriorate over time, the company uses only 100% natural materials such as wool, cashmere, silk, cotton and horsehair in its mattress filling. Each bed also features 2,000 springs and additional micro pocket springs. The mattress pads are attached to the surface of the mattress and hand sewn by English craftsmen to provide an even weight distribution and superior comfort—while the micro springs provide full shock absorption and an ultra comfortable sleep. The high quality woven fabric has a chemical-free surface combined with natural materials to provide naturally flame-retardant properties.

Sheela Foam
Making its US debut, Sheela Foam is bringing a number of its mattress models to the summer market, including the PU Foam Mattresses, Pocket Coil Hybrid Mattress and Bonnel mattresses. Developed by Joyce Foam Australia and tested by Royal Melbourne Institute of technology, the company’s Hygroflex Foam mattress has a new generation open-cell construction comfort layer. Designed to be a superior alternative to memory foam, Hygroflex conforms to the shape of the body 67% better, reduces the maximum pressure on body by up to 32% and cools better by taking heat away from body 27% faster. Sheela Foam will also be showcasing its new Variable Pressure Foaming, which is positioned as the “world’s most environmentally friendly PU foam with zero VOC emission.”
SOFF-ART S.R.L.
An Italian company that has specialized in bedding since 1880, SOFF-ART S.R.L. is debuting its special pillows with independent pocket springs system at market. Produced in Italy and exported to about 35 countries around the world, the company’s pillows are an absolute novelty for the US market. Featuring an exclusive pocketed spring structure developed and patented by SOFF-ART, these pillows are certified for perfect head-neck-shoulders alignment by ErgoCert in addition to being Oeko-Tex certified. The company is also showcasing its Morpheus Spring pillow line, which is made with high-quality, hypoallergenic, layered polyester fiber padding around the springs. SOFF-ART is rounding out its market offerings with its Viscospring pillow line, which combines springs with memory foam filling produced internally with high quality an-allergic materials. Both pillow types can be customized with a special trim, embroidery and specific technical and commercial labels.
